Real yacht party Dubai, luxury private charters with DJs, open bars, and sunset views over Palm Jumeirah. Also known as luxury yacht rental, it’s the go-to for groups who want privacy, style, and zero crowds. You don’t need a billionaire budget. Many operators offer 3-hour packages starting under $500, with options for themed decks, floating lounges, or even private chefs. The trick? Book early. The best boats get snapped up fast, especially on weekends when the skyline lights up and the water turns into a glittering runway.
Don’t forget beach clubs, open-air venues along Dubai’s coast where music, sand, and sea meet under string lights. Also known as coastal nightlife, they’re the bridge between land and water parties. Places like Nikki Beach or Puro Beach mix poolside lounging with boat drop-ins. Some even let you hop from a beach cabana straight onto a rented speedboat for a midnight cruise. A 4-hour charter with 6 people costs less per person than a VIP table at a club. And you get more sky, more sea, and way less noise.
Some think boat parties are only for summer. Wrong. Winter nights in Dubai are perfect—cool breeze, clear skies, no humidity. That’s when the water feels like silk and the city lights look like they’re floating too. Bring a light jacket. Pack snacks. Bring a waterproof speaker if the boat doesn’t have one.
